TL;DR

A security-focused proxy for MCP servers is in development to address vulnerabilities in AI agent infrastructure. It aims to add permission controls, audit trails, and human approval steps. This development responds to increasing deployment speed and security risks.

A new security proxy for MCP servers is being developed to introduce permission controls, audit trails, and human approval gates, addressing critical vulnerabilities in AI agent infrastructure security. This initiative aims to mitigate risks associated with rapid enterprise deployment of MCP servers, which currently lack permission models and audit capabilities, exposing internal tools to potential abuse.

Security and guardrail layers for MCP servers are being actively tested as an initial step in a broader effort to enhance infrastructure safety for AI agents. The primary focus is on creating a proxy that sits in front of existing MCP servers, adding features such as per-tool allowlists, per-agent identity verification, human approval for destructive actions, rate limiting, and a searchable audit log of all tool invocations.

This development is driven by the widespread adoption of MCP as the standard for agent-tool integration in 2025-2026, with enterprises deploying servers faster than security reviews can keep pace. The absence of permission models and audit trails has led to documented attack vectors, including prompt-injection-driven tool abuse, which security teams are eager to mitigate.

The initiative is currently in the validation phase, with plans to publish an open-source MCP audit proxy, gather feedback from teams running MCP in production, and explore enterprise features like SSO, policy packs, and compliance exports through interviews and user testing.

Implications for AI Infrastructure Security

This development is significant because it addresses a critical security gap in the deployment of AI agents within enterprise environments. As MCP servers become a standard, the lack of permission controls and audit capabilities exposes organizations to potential misuse and malicious attacks. Implementing a proxy with these features can reduce attack surfaces, improve compliance, and foster safer AI integrations, which are vital as AI deployment accelerates across industries.

Rapid Growth of MCP Adoption and Security Gaps

Since its rise to prominence in 2025, MCP has become the de facto standard for integrating AI agents with internal tools. However, many enterprises have rushed to deploy MCP servers without implementing necessary security measures, such as permission models or audit logs. This has created vulnerabilities that attackers can exploit through prompt injections or unauthorized tool calls. The urgency for security enhancements has grown as documented attack classes have emerged, prompting industry efforts to develop protective layers.

Remaining Questions About Deployment and Adoption

It is not yet clear how quickly enterprises will adopt the open-source MCP audit proxy or whether additional features, such as enterprise policy packs and SSO integration, will be prioritized. The effectiveness of the proxy in preventing sophisticated attacks remains to be validated through real-world testing, and the scope of future security enhancements is still being defined.

Next Steps for Security Layer Validation and Adoption

The immediate next steps include releasing the open-source MCP audit proxy for community testing, collecting feedback from production users, and conducting interviews with enterprise security teams to refine features. Developers also plan to explore integrating advanced policy management and compliance tools in subsequent versions, aiming for broader enterprise adoption within the next few months.
